30 children from Holy Redeemer, across Years 5 and 6, took part in the Cross Country run at Prince Henry’s High School on Tuesday 15th February. Everyone ran very well and children from Year 6 were delighted to see the improvement in their placing from the previous year. Olly was thrilled to have moved up 16 places!
The Year 5 boys were all outstanding, with 4 finishing in the top 8: Tom 1st (gold medal), Toby M 3rd (bronze medal), Alfie Q 7th and Nelson 8th. Such high finishes meant the boys won the overall shield for the Year 5 boys’ category.
Elizabeth took gold in the Year 5 girls’ category and, along with Tom and Toby M, will go through to the Worcestershire Games Finals on 28th February. Alfie Q and Nelson narrowly missed out on qualifying, as anyone finishing in the top 6 positions goes through.
Each category had over 80 runners so a huge achievement by all. Other top 20 finishers were: Yr 5 girls’-Jess (18th), Year 6 boys-Christian (16th), Max (17th) and Year 6 girls’; Natalia (16th) and Ava (18th).
